Patio Raising in Miami Dade County, FL

Patio raising services involve elevating and leveling existing outdoor patios to improve stability, safety, and appearance. This service is commonly requested when patios have settled unevenly over time, resulting in cracks, uneven surfaces, or drainage issues. Projects may include raising concrete slabs, brick pavers, or other hardscape materials to restore proper slope and alignment, ensuring the patio functions effectively and enhances the property's overall look. Homeowners typically seek patio raising to address issues caused by soil movement, poor initial installation, or weather-related settling, aiming to create a safe, level outdoor space for relaxation and entertaining.

Before requesting patio raising, property owners should consider factors such as the type of patio surface, the extent of unevenness, and any underlying soil conditions. It is helpful to understand whether the existing foundation is stable enough to support adjustments and if any additional repairs or reinforcement might be necessary. Clear communication about the desired outcome, such as improving drainage or leveling for furniture placement, can help determine the appropriate approach. Proper assessment ensures the project addresses underlying issues and results in a durable, level patio that enhances outdoor usability.

FAQ

Patio Raising Questions

What is patio raising? Patio raising involves elevating or leveling an existing patio surface to improve stability, drainage, or appearance.

When is patio raising needed? It is typically needed when a patio sinks, becomes uneven, or shows signs of movement and cracking.

What materials are used for patio raising? Common materials include gravel, concrete, and mortar to support and level the patio surface.

Is patio raising suitable for all types of patios? It is suitable for most concrete and stone patios, especially those experiencing uneven settling or drainage issues.
